Going back to the sci-fi world of Anna Hackett is always a delight. We meet Kennedy Black and Knightmaster Austin Caydor in this newest spin-off series.

These two are strong and steadfast in their beliefs as well as fixed in their plans of life. However, fate has plans they were not anticipating. Ashtin is a guard for the Knightqueen of Oronis and when faction attacks and kidnaps the queen, Kennedy is blamed for consorting with the enemy. In order to prove her innocence, Kennedy goes with Ashtin to try and save the queen.

This is where Hackett differs just a little bit from her typical style. Ashtin and Kennedy get their HEA. It isn’t without action and fight for they safety but she does leave us with a cliffy in a sense. Now there is NO cliffhanger with the couple, their relationship transpires in a way that works well. The story itself is not fully resolved, but there is no doubt that this book is a must read.

The imagination that Hackett displays with the continuation of this alien works is amazing. I am loving this world so much, and hope you do as well.
